   Mesoscale Discussion 2042
   NWS Storm Prediction Center Norman OK
   0153 PM CDT Sun Sep 01 2024

   Areas affected...Portions of northeastern North Carolina into
   southeast Virginia

   Concerning...Severe potential...Watch unlikely 

   Valid 011853Z - 012100Z

   Probability of Watch Issuance...5 percent

   SUMMARY...A small cluster of storms may produce strong to locally
   damaging winds through the remainder of the afternoon. A watch is
   not currently anticipated.

   DISCUSSION...Amid a weak mid-level lapse rate environment, storms
   that had initially formed on differential heating boundaries have
   now begun to cluster  and show some modest signs of deepening. With
   cloud cover having mostly dissipated, temperatures have risen into
   the upper 80s/low 90s F in northeast North Carolina into
   southeastern Virginia. Steep low-level lapse rates could promote
   strong/damaging outflow gusts as convection propagates
   east-northeast. Weak deep-layer shear and lapse rates aloft will
   limit overall storm intensity/organization.
